Welcome to the vibrant world of Cafe Da Huong, a hidden gem nestled in the heart of Oakland, California, at 605 E 12th St. This unassuming little cafe transports you straight into the authentic ambiance of a traditional Vietnamese coffee shop, complete with its unique interior layout and laid-back vibe that invites you to linger a while.

As you walk in, you might be greeted by the lively chatter of patrons indulging in both coffee and conversation, reminiscent of community gathering spots found throughout Vietnam. Despite its modest exterior, Cafe Da Huong has earned its reputation for serving up some of the best Vietnamese coffee in the Bay Area—a claim echoed by numerous delighted customers.

The highlight here is undoubtedly the Vietnamese iced coffee, priced around $3-$5 depending on size. Feedback from visitors like Quoc H. and Alfonso L. suggests that their coffee is rich, strong, and perfectly balanced in sweetness. Patrons rave about the quick service, often having their beverages in hand within mere minutes. This momentum doesn’t just stop at serving coffee; it encapsulates the essence of Vietnamese culture—a culture rich in flavor and community.

  • Authenticity: Customers often mention the coffee feels genuine and flavorful, comparable to a local Vietnamese café.
  • Flavor Profiles: The coffee’s robust taste remains even as the ice melts, ensuring a strong caffeine hit that’s sure to perk up your day.
  • Atmosphere: The ambiance is both casual and nostalgic, ideal for a quick stop on your way to work or while exploring Oakland.
  • Cultural Experience: From playing Keno to the sound of laughter and stories being shared, you certainly get a slice of life in an Asian community setting.

While the cafe operates on a cash-only basis—a point highlighted by several customers—it’s a small price to pay for an experience that blends delightful coffee with a peek into the daily lives of its patrons. BRING CASH I came on a weekend afternoon and it was not busy. It gave very authentic Vietnam coffee shop vibes with the same and interior layout. Service was quick as I just ordered their viet coffee. About 2min for the drink. 10/10 Viet Coffee $5 - SO GOOD! Authentic viet coffee that was rich, strong, sweet, and very creamy. Honestly, best I've had in the bay just for the viet coffee base.

My husband and I enjoying trying out different Viet coffee's and this place has hands down one of the best viet coffee in the area. They don't Make it too sweet with the condensed milk and the coffee is strong. The coffee flavor is still strong even after the ice melts a little. The only thing I would say about this place is that its CASH ONLY. Which not everyone carries cash now a days that's why I gave it a 4 star but overall such amazing coffee.

This place looks super sketchy both inside and out, but the coffee is legit. Their vietnamese iced coffee is $4 a cup and really really strong. I'm the type of person who's pretty much immune to caffeine, but a cup of this would really get my mornings going. I couldn't finish the full cup and saved the second half, which was still pretty strong the next day. Cash only. Also tons of lottery tix and gambling inside if you're into that sorta thing.
